The Washington Birdbox is a voice mailbox sponsored by the Washington
Ornithological Society. To leave a message about a notable sighting, or to
listen to messages from the last seven days, call (206) 281-9172 and follow
the prompts.

Saturday, April 5th, 8:48 AM. Hi, this is Tom Aversa calling. I hadn't seen
anybody reporting the YELLOW-BILLED LOON at Wanapum. It was there yesterday,
a YELLOW-BILLED LOON, just below the Wanapum Dam. Thanks.
